Advanced VPN Features to Enhance Your Privacy
Today’s read more services provide premium functionalities that exceed simple security. A kill switch halts all internet traffic if the VPN disconnects, blocking data exposure. Double VPN sends your connection through two or more locations, hiding your internet footprint more effectively.
Threat detection systems stop malicious banners and prevent phishing sites. Traffic division lets you decide which apps use the VPN, balancing performance and protection. For teams, static addresses and user management simplify protected teamwork.
Addressing Common Misconceptions About VPNs
Even with their popularity, many users misunderstand how VPNs operate. A common misconception is that VPNs entirely anonymize your online activity. While they conceal your digital identity, browser fingerprints can still expose your identity. Additionally, few VPNs adhere to zero-data retention rules, so investigating your provider’s policies is essential.
A further misconception is that VPNs significantly slow network performance. While encryption introduces overhead, premium services reduce this impact with optimized servers. Lastly, unpaid tools often compromise protection by monetizing user data or showing targeted advertisements.
